Javascript Minifier

JavaScript Minifier online tool is a web-based utility designed to reduce the size of JavaScript files by removing unnecessary characters such as spaces, line breaks, comments, and redundant code, without affecting the functionality of the script.

Upload File

Share on Social Media:

A JavaScript Minifier online tool is a web-based utility designed to reduce the size of JavaScript files by removing unnecessary characters such as spaces, line breaks, comments, and redundant code, without affecting the functionality of the script. Minification improves the performance of websites or applications by shrinking the file size, which in turn reduces loading times, minimizes bandwidth consumption, and enhances the overall user experience. 

This tool is widely used by web developers to optimize JavaScript code, making it more efficient for production environments while maintaining the full functionality of the original code. 

 

Key Features: 

Automatic Minification

The tool automatically analyzes JavaScript code and removes extra spaces, line breaks, comments, and other non-essential characters, resulting in a smaller and more efficient script. 

Whitespace Removal

It eliminates unnecessary spaces and indentation, reducing the file size without affecting the logic or behavior of the JavaScript code. 

Comment Stripping

JavaScript comments, while useful during development, are removed from the minified code as they are not needed for execution, further reducing the file size. 

Variable Name Shortening

Some minifiers also shorten variable and function names, replacing them with shorter versions to further reduce the file size, while ensuring that the functionality of the code remains intact. 

Multi-file Support

Many JavaScript Minifiers allow users to minify multiple JavaScript files at once, which is helpful for optimizing large websites or applications with numerous scripts. 

Customizable Minification Options

Some tools offer advanced settings that allow developers to choose which parts of the JavaScript code they want to minify (such as preserving certain comments or variable names), giving them more control over the minification process. 

Preserves Functionality

Despite removing extraneous characters and possibly shortening variable names, the minifier ensures that the script behaves the same as the original, with no loss of functionality. 

Error-Free Minification

Quality JavaScript Minifiers ensure that no errors are introduced during the minification process. They handle the intricacies of JavaScript syntax to ensure the final output remains functional. 

Download or Copy Output

After the JavaScript code is minified, users can either copy the optimized code to their clipboard or download it as a new file for deployment. 

Supports Large Files

Many tools can handle large JavaScript files efficiently, making them suitable for optimizing complex applications or frameworks. 

 

Use Cases: 

Website Performance Optimization

Minifying JavaScript files is one of the most effective ways to optimize the performance of a website. Smaller files load faster, improving page load times and reducing bounce rates. 

SEO Enhancement

Search engines prefer fast-loading websites. By minifying JavaScript, web developers can reduce page load times, which can contribute to improved search engine rankings. 

Web Developers

JavaScript Minifiers are essential tools for developers working in production environments, where optimizing code is necessary to ensure efficient, performant websites and applications. 

Mobile Website Optimization

For mobile websites, where internet speeds may be slower, minifying JavaScript can help improve loading times, providing a better experience for mobile users. 

Reducing Bandwidth Usage

Minified JavaScript files use less bandwidth, which is especially important for websites with high traffic or for users with limited data plans. 

Content Management Systems (CMS)

Many CMS platforms rely on JavaScript for dynamic content and user interactions. Minifying the JavaScript files can improve the performance of the CMS and reduce the time it takes for the pages to load. 

Web Applications

For complex web applications with numerous JavaScript files, minification helps reduce the size of the scripts, improving load times and reducing server load. 

Code Deployment

Minifying JavaScript before deploying it to a production environment ensures that the files are optimized for performance, leading to faster web application delivery to end-users. 

 

How It Works: 

Input JavaScript Data

Users can either paste their JavaScript code directly into the tool's input box or upload a .js file from their device. 

Minification Process

The JavaScript Minifier processes the code by removing unnecessary characters such as spaces, line breaks, and comments. It may also shorten variable and function names to further reduce the file size. 

Preview (Optional)

Some tools allow users to preview the minified JavaScript code before finalizing the process. This allows users to ensure the minification has been done correctly without affecting functionality. 

Download or Copy the Minified Code

Once the JavaScript code has been minified, users can copy the optimized code to their clipboard or download it as a new .js file for use in production. 

Advanced Settings (Optional)

Some tools provide additional customization options, such as preserving specific comments or preserving certain variable names, giving users more control over the minification process. 

 

Advantages: 

Faster Load Times

The primary benefit of minifying JavaScript is that it reduces file sizes, leading to faster load times and better overall performance for websites and applications. 

Reduced Bandwidth Consumption

Minified files consume less bandwidth, which can save on data transfer costs and help improve the performance of websites with heavy traffic or limited bandwidth. 

Improved User Experience

Faster load times lead to a better user experience, reducing the chances of users abandoning a slow-loading website, and enhancing overall satisfaction. 

SEO Benefits

Minifying JavaScript can improve page speed, which is an important ranking factor for search engines, potentially boosting search engine rankings and visibility. 

Less Server Load

Smaller JavaScript files require less server processing and bandwidth, which can help reduce server load, especially during periods of high web traffic. 

Easy Integration into Development Workflow

JavaScript Minifiers can be easily integrated into a development pipeline or build process, allowing developers to automate the minification of scripts as part of their deployment procedure. 

Maintained Code Functionality

Despite the code being compressed, minification ensures that the functionality remains the same, without affecting the execution of JavaScript on the website. 

 

Summary: 

A JavaScript Minifier online tool is an essential utility for optimizing JavaScript files, reducing their size by removing unnecessary characters, spaces, comments, and redundant code. This leads to faster loading times, improved website performance, and reduced bandwidth usage, which ultimately enhances the user experience and can improve SEO rankings. Whether you're a web developer, a content manager, or working with a large-scale web application, a JavaScript Minifier helps you ensure that your website or application runs efficiently in production environments. With customizable options and easy-to-use interfaces, these tools are indispensable for modern web development.